Conclusion: Weight bearing as tolerated after meniscal repair for peripheral, vertical tears does not result in a higher failure rate than traditional, non-weight bearing over a five-year follow-up period. Conclusion: Outcomes after both conservative (restricted weightbearing) protocols and accelerated rehabilitation (immediate weightbearing) yielded similar good to excellent results; however, lack of similar objective criteria and consistency among surgical techniques and existing studies makes direct comparison difficult. Included studies were those with levels of evidence 1 through 4, with minimum 2 years follow-up and in an English publication. Tompkins and colleagues categorized 295 patients who underwent meniscus repair between 2006 and 2009 into the following two groups: non-weight-bearing; or weight-bearing as tolerated immediately following surgery. Overview In a partial meniscectomy surgery, the surgeon will shave, cut, or trim the torn pieces of the meniscus to make the surface smooth and uniform.
